Arctic Cold Air Outbreak this Weekend - Subfreezing Temperatures and Dangerous Wind Chills

An outbreak of Arctic air will arrive across southeast GA, northeast and north central FL on Saturday. Record cold temperatures, gale conditions on the coastal waters, and life-threatening wind chill values are expected Saturday night and Sunday morning. Take proper precautions to protect yourself, your pets, and vulnerable people from this dangerously cold weather. Read More >
